PAYMENT TERMS:

The Deposit for Standard and Enclosed shipments may be paid by Cashier's Check, Money Order or Credit Card. Your credit card will be charged when we have contracted with a carrier to transport your vehicle. If the deposit is paid by Cashier's Check or Money Order this must be received by ATC within 7 days of the order being placed or by the time the vehicle is picked up by the carrier, whichever comes first.

The balance due is paid C.O.D. (cash, cashier's check or money order) directly to the carrier upon the delivery of your vehicle. If it becomes necessary for ATC Shipping to pay the carrier for the customer using the customer's credit card a 3% service fee will be assessed on the transaction total.

Should delivery be attempted after notification (3 to 24 hours voice notification to phone numbers provided by shipper) and shipper or his agent does not have proper funds or is unavailable to receive the vehicle(s) may be taken to and left at the nearest terminal or storage facility at the discretion of the carrier. The shipper will be responsible to retrieve and pay for any storage or redelivery fees.

Deliveries in Washington State. Any orders delivered in Washington State that ATC pays the carrier the total transport costs directly for the customer are subject to state and local sales tax on the total amount of the transport.

GENERAL TERMS:

1. The term "shipper" refers to the legal owner(s) of the vehicle or the person duly authorized by the legal owner(s) to enter into the agreement of the transportation of the vehicle.

2. Auto Transport Connection will be referred to as "ATC".

3. The term "carrier" refers to the company or person(s) who physically transport the vehicle.

4. PICKUP/DELIVERY. Normal pick up time frames are contingent upon service level. All dates that are given are an approximation. We cannot guarantee exact dates when your vehicle(s) will be picked up or delivered. There are many factors that affect the pick-up and delivery dates. The shipper understands that any transport may be delayed due to mechanical failure, adverse weather or road conditions, driver illness, supply and demand for trucks, drivers, etc. Most carriers cannot or will not guarantee pickup or delivery on a specified date. ATC under no circumstances guarantees anything other than best efforts regarding pickup and/or delivery as to a specified date.

5. VEHICLE INSPECTION. There should be a pick-up and delivery inspection done by both the carrier and yourself or the person responsible for the vehicle. The carrier will have a Bill of Lading/Inspection sheet that they will have you sign. At this time you should do the inspection along with the carrier. No one is responsible for damages not noted on a poorly reviewed delivery receipt. Make sure to inspect the vehicle carefully and review the inspection sheet to avoid an issue.

6. This order is subject to all terms and conditions of the carrier's Straight Bill of Lading/Inspection sheet. A copy of the Bill of Lading is usually available from the carrier.

7. The carrier's responsibility normally begins when the shipper or his agent signs the Bill of Lading at pickup and terminates when the shipper or his agent signs the Bill of Lading at delivery. ATC must be notified should the shipper be unavailable for pickup or delivery. The shipper must designate an agent at that time. If a carrier is sent out and the vehicle cannot be picked up there may be an additional $100.00 rescheduling fee charged to compensate the carrier for his time and expense.

8. INSURANCE. The Carrier transporting the vehicle(s) is normally fully insured. The carrier is responsible for the vehicle(s) while the vehicle(s) is in their possession. ATC is not responsible for any damage done to the vehicle(s). Any insurance claims should be filed with the carriers insurance. Usually carrier insurance does not cover any "Act of God" damages. Each claim case is different and should be taken care of with the carriers insurance. Please contact ATC in the event of any damage so we may assist in the event of a viable claim.

If damage should occur, all monies owed for transport must be paid to the carrier to initiate a claim. Damage must be noted in the proper place on the Bill of Lading and signed by the driver and the shipper regardless of weather or time of day. Signing the Bill of Lading without any notation of damage verifies that the shipper or his agent has received the said vehicle(s) in good condition. The shipper or his agent should check vehicle(s) thoroughly.

ATC is a licensed and bonded Auto Transport Broker. We are responsible for booking the shipment of cars with a licensed and insured Motor Carrier who handles their own damage claims. It may take a few weeks to process and resolve your claim since the drivers must return to their terminals with the original Bill of Lading conditions report.

9. The carrier and ATC must also be notified of any damage by phone or email with 24 hours. The shipper MUST submit in writing a description of the damages, clear pictures and 2 estimates within 10 days of receipt of the vehicle for any resolution to be initiated. ATC will support you in this effort should such a problem occur but in no way will ATC accept responsibility for any negligence of the assigned carrier. If your vehicle(s) is valued at a higher than market rate, we suggest you purchase a special insurance rider.

10. ATC or its agents will not be responsible for vandalism, acts of God (fire, floods, hail, sand storm, tornadoes or earthquakes) or objects flying from the road or sky during transport. It is also understood that the shipper and the carrier will enter into a separate contract between themselves. ATC is not a guarantor or a party to that contract. ATC is not responsible for the deliberate or negligent actions of the carrier. The shipper must look to the carrier alone for any redress. Shippers should maintain their own insurance for these reasons.

11. NON-OPERATIONAL VEHICLES. A $150.00 "NON-OP" fee is applied to all vehicles that are non-operational. This fee is included in the price when the non-running vehicle indicator has been selected. The shipper may be required to help load and unload the vehicle at the discretion of the driver. If by any chance, the vehicle is non-operational at the time of pick-up and was not first specified, or becomes non-operational during transport, additional fees may be applied.

12. Prices vary depending on the type of vehicle(s). Upon the pick-up of the vehicle(s), if the type of vehicle(s) does not match the vehicle(s) specified in your booking additional fees will be applied. Please confirm selections made carefully.

13. ATC does not guarantee transport by any specific driver/carrier.

14. ATC only arranges transport within the Continental United States or to a Broker and/or Vessel Carrier, designated by the shipper, at a Port of Entry. Once the vehicle(s) is delivered to the Port of Entry it becomes the responsibility of the designated Broker and/or Vessel Carrier at the Port of Entry. Any delays in shipping become the sole responsibility of the overseas Broker/Carrier.

15. The transportation of your vehicle(s) is door to door. Typically, carriers will call 8 to 12 hours before they are able to pick-up your vehicle(s). At this time they will arrange the exact location where the vehicle(s) will be picked-up and delivered. The vehicle(s) will be driven on and off the transporter or to and from the transporter at the pickup and delivery site. Should the carrier be unable to access either site the carrier will arrange with the shipper to meet at another designated location (gas station, grocery store, etc.). It is the shipper's responsibility to make a reasonable effort to meet the carrier at a suitable predetermined location.

If the vehicle(s) is not present at the time the carrier is scheduled to pick-up the vehicle(s) the deposit will not be refunded and will be given to the carrier. At the time that the vehicle is delivered if the appropriate person is not present to pick-up the vehicle(s), the vehicle(s) will be stored at the owner's expense until a time it can be secured for pick up by the shipper or their agent.

16. The shipper is responsible for preparing their vehicle(s) for transport. All loose parts, fragile or protruding accessories, low hanging spoilers, fog lights, antennas, etc must be removed and/or properly secured. The carriers are not responsible for any items or parts falling off of your vehicle during the transportation. Any part that falls off in transit is the shipper's responsibility including damages done by said part to any and all vehicles involved. The vehicle(s) should be shipped with at least 1/8 but no more than 1/4 tank of fuel.

17. ATC does not authorize the shipper to transport personal or household items in the passenger or trunk compartment of the vehicle(s). Load weight limits are placed on all carriers transporting vehicles and household goods. The carriers are subject to fines if they are over their load weight limit or they are not licensed to transport household goods.

If the vehicle(s) has been loaded with personal items the carrier has the right to refuse to load your vehicle, ask you to remove the items or they may charge extra (a much as $250). ATC and the carrier are not responsible for any personal goods placed in the vehicle. We do not recommend putting items of value in the vehicle. YOU DO SO AT YOUR OWN RISK! Personal items are NOT covered by the carrier's liability insurance.

The following items are not to be in the vehicle(s) at time of shipment: explosives, guns, ammunition, flammable products, narcotics, nuclear weapons, negotiable and legal papers, alcoholic beverages, jewelry, furs, money, other articles of unusual value, live pets, plants or contraband.

19. If you place an order with us you have the option to cancel any time prior to your vehicle being assigned to a transport. All cancellations must be made in writing. Once a carrier has been assigned for pick-up and transport of the vehicle(s), cancellation must be received by ATC 48 hours in advance of the scheduled pickup date. You will be charged a $50.00 Administration fee and the remainder of your scheduling fee will be refunded.

If the carrier has been sent out and the order has not been cancelled the remainder of the deposit will no longer be refundable and will be given to the carrier as compensation for their time and expense.

20. ATC will arrange for the transportation of your vehicle(s) by finding an appropriate carrier. We do not physically move your vehicle(s). Our services end when the Carrier assigned your order contacts you regarding pickup and subsequently delivers your vehicle(s). ATC is not responsible for rental car fees of any kind.
